The Holy Bible - New Geneva study Bible, Bringing the light of the Reformation to scripture - New King James Version, published by Thomas Nelson Publishers in 1995. Edited by executive director: Luder Whitlock, Jr. and general editor: R.C. Sproul. This study Bible aims to provide a comprehensive understanding of the scriptures through the lens of the Reformation. It includes study notes, articles, and cross-references to help readers delve deeper into the text. The book is in very good condition, with no dust jacket and an inscription on the front page.
